[01] About

Private information security consulting firm founded in 2011; headquartered in Arlington, Virginia; 6 employees with -18.2% YoY growth; offers penetration testing, risk management, compliance, and cloud security services; leverages government and law enforcement connections; focuses on information security and governance.

Hancock & Poole Security (HPS) Inc. is a group of talented and diversified individuals who have come together in order to provide our customers with subject matter expertise in a wide range of issues relating to Information Technology and Information Security. Our team of experts is dedicated to providing enterprise cyber security services. HPS has performed a wide range of services to include security engineering, security management, security assessment, security testing, and security compliance. HPS are also experts in virtualization and systems integration. Our customers are often faced with important decision in relation to moving their data to cloud. Our extensive experience and approach to virtualization ensures that our customers implement the correct environment for their immediate and future needs.

ISO 27001: Information Security Management Certification


Origin


ISO 27001 was developed by the International Organization for Standardization (ISO) and the International Electrotechnical Commission (IEC), and was first published in 2005. It evolved from the British Standard BS 7799-2, which was created in the late 1990s. The standard was developed in response to the growing need for organizations to systematically manage and protect sensitive information in an increasingly digital business environment. ISO 27001 has since been revised, with major updates released in 2013 and 2022 to address evolving cybersecurity threats and best practices.


Industry Value and Importance


ISO 27001 is globally recognized as the leading standard for information security management systems (ISMS) and is valued for providing a systematic, risk-based approach to protecting sensitive data. Organizations that achieve ISO 27001 certification demonstrate to clients, partners, and regulators that they have implemented comprehensive security controls and are committed to maintaining confidentiality, integrity, and availability of information. The certification is particularly important for organizations handling sensitive data, as it helps meet regulatory compliance requirements, reduces security incidents, builds customer trust, and often provides a competitive advantage in procurement processes where information security assurance is required.
